Factors to Consider When Choosing Wet Cat Food

Choosing the right wet cat food can be overwhelming with so many brands available. I’ve learned how important it is to pay attention to specific factors that impact my cat Milo’s health and happiness.

Nutritional Value

Nutritional value plays a big role in selecting the best wet cat food. A balanced diet keeps cats energetic and healthy. Ideally, look for food with a high protein content—around 30% or more, according to the Association of American Feed Control Officials (AAFCO). Milo thrives on protein-rich meals, which fuel his playful antics.

Ingredients Quality

Ingredients quality matters just as much as nutritional value. Avoid brands with fillers like corn or soy. Instead, look for real meat as the first ingredient. When I switched Milo to a brand with named meat sources, I noticed he seemed more vibrant and playful.

Price Point

Price point can factor into your decision. Higher quality ingredients often mean a higher price tag, but it’s worth it for your cat’s health. Some brands may offer great quality without breaking the bank. I found a mid-range option that checks all the boxes for both nutrition and Milo’s taste buds.

  • Focus on protein content (aim for 30% or higher).
  • Choose wet cat food with high-quality, named ingredients.
  • Balance your budget with quality for the best options.
